/***

* module name:
	btree.c
* function:
	Provide a library of routines for creating and manipulating
	B-Trees.  The "order" of the B-Tree is controlled by a manifest
	constant.

	This module runs stand-alone with a dummy main program
	if the symbol STAND_ALONE is defined.
* interface routines:
	BTREE
	Insert(dtm, tree)	Insert DATUM dtm into B-tree "tree",
				returning a reference to the updated
				tree.
	BTREE
	Delete(key, tree)	Remove the entry associated with "key"
				from the B-Tree.  Returns a reference
				to the updated tree.
	
	DATUM *
	Search(key, tree)	Look for key "key" in B-tree "tree".
				Return a reference to the matching
				DATUM if found, else NULL.

	Apply(t, func)		Applies function "func" to every cell
				in the B-Tree -- uses an inorder
				traversal.
* libraries used:
	standard
* compile time parameters:
	cc -O -c btree.c
* history:
	Richard Hellier, University of Kent at Canterbury,
	working from "Algorithms+Data Structures = Programs"
	by N.Wirth -- also, "Data Structures and Program Design" by B.Kruse
	Pub. Prentice-Hall.

***/

		/*
		 *	This is the definition of
		 *	the nodes of the B-Tree
		 */

#define	M	2
typedef struct btnode {
	int			t_active;		/* # of active keys */
	DATUM			t_dat  [2 * M];		/* Keys  + Data */
	struct btnode		*t_ptr [2 * M + 1];	/* Subtree ptrs */
} NODE, *BTREE;

/*
**  INTERNALINSERT -- Key insert routine proper
**
**	The business end of the key insertion
**	routine.
**
**	Parameters:
**		key  --  Key to insert,
**		t    --  Tree to use.
**
**	Returns:
**		Value of the key inserted.
**
*/

DATUM
InternalInsert(dtm, t)
DATUM	dtm;
BTREE	t;{
	int	i,
		j;
	DATUM	ins;
	BTREE	tmp;

	if (t == NULL) {
		NewNode = NULL;
		return dtm;
	} else {
		for (i = 0; i < t -> t_active && KeyCmp(t -> t_dat [i] . key, dtm . key) < 0; ++i)
			;		/* NULL BODY */
		if (i < t -> t_active && KeyCmp(dtm . key, t -> t_dat [i] . key) == 0)
			fprintf(stderr, "Already had it!\n");
		else {
			ins = InternalInsert(dtm, t -> t_ptr [i]);

			if (KeyCmp(ins . key, NullDatum . key) != 0)
				if (t -> t_active < 2 * M)
					InsInNode(t, ins, NewNode);
				else {
					if (i <= M) {
						tmp = MkNode(t -> t_dat [2 * M - 1], (BTREE) NULL, t -> t_ptr [2 * M]);
						t -> t_active--;
						InsInNode(t, ins, NewNode);
					} else
						tmp = MkNode(ins, (BTREE) NULL, NewNode);
					/*
					 *	Move keys and pointers ...
					 */

					for (j = M + 2; j <= 2 * M; ++j)
						InsInNode(tmp, t -> t_dat [j-1], t -> t_ptr [j]);

					t -> t_active = M;
					tmp -> t_ptr [0] = t -> t_ptr [M+1];
					NewNode = tmp;

					return t -> t_dat [M];
				}
		}
		return NullDatum;
	}
}
/*
**  INSERT -- Put a key into the B-tree
**
**	Enter the given key into the
**	B-tree.
**
**	Parameters:
**		key  --  Key value to enter.
**
**	Returns:
**		Reference to the new B-tree.
**
*/

BTREE
Insert(dtm, t)
DATUM	dtm;
BTREE	t;{
	DATUM	ins;

	ins = InternalInsert(dtm, t);

	/*
	 *	Did the root grow ?
	 */

	return KeyCmp(ins . key, NullDatum . key) != 0 ? MkNode(ins, t, NewNode) : t;
}

/*
**  REALDELETE -- Remove a key from a tree
**
**	The business end of the Delete() function.
**
**	Parameters:
**		key  --  Key to use,
**		t    --  Tree to update.
**
**	Returns:
**		None.
**
*/

RealDelete(key, t)
KEY	key;
BTREE	t;{
	int	k;

	if (t == NULL)
		hadit = FALSE;
	else {
		k = SearchNode(key, t);

		if (hadit) {
			if (t -> t_ptr [k-1] == NULL)		/* A leaf */
				Remove(t, k);
			else {
				Succ(t, k);
				RealDelete(t -> t_dat [k-1] . key, t -> t_ptr [k]);
				if (!hadit)
					Error("Hmm ???");
			}
		} else {
			RealDelete(key, t -> t_ptr [k]);

			if (t -> t_ptr [k] != NULL && t -> t_ptr [k] -> t_active < M)
				Restore(t, k);
		}
	}
}

/*
**  SUCC -- Replace a key by its successor
**
**	Using the natural ordering, replace
**	a key with its successor.
**
**	Parameters:
**		t   --  Ptr to a B-tree node,
**		pos --  Index of the key to be succ'ed.
**
**	Returns:
**		None.
**
**	Notes:
**		This routine relies on the fact
**		that if the key to be deleted is
**		not in a leaf node, then its
**		immediate successor will be.
*/

Succ(t, pos)
BTREE	t;
int	pos;{
	BTREE	tsucc;

	/*
	 *	Using the branch *above* the key
	 *	chain down to leftmost node below
	 *	it.
	 */

	for (tsucc = t -> t_ptr [pos]; tsucc -> t_ptr [0] != NULL; tsucc = tsucc -> t_ptr [0])
		;		/* NULL BODY */

	t -> t_dat [pos-1] = tsucc -> t_dat [0];
}
/*
**  RESTORE -- Restore balance to a B-tree
**
**	After removing an item from a B-tree
**	we must restore the balance.
**
**	Parameters:
**		t   --  Ptr to the B-tree node,
**		pos --  Index of the out-of-balance point.
**
**	Returns:
**		None.
**
*/

Restore(t, pos)
BTREE	t;
int	pos;{
	if (pos > 0) {
		if (t -> t_ptr [pos - 1] -> t_active > M)
			MoveRight(t, pos);
		else
			Combine(t, pos);
	} else {
		if (t -> t_ptr [1] -> t_active > M)
			MoveLeft(t, 1);
		else
			Combine(t, 1);
	}
}

/*
**  SEARCH -- Fetch a key from a tree
**
**	Look for a key in a tree.
**
**	Parameters:
**		key  --  Key value to look for,
**		t    --  Tree to look in.
**
**	Returns:
**		None.
**
*/

DATUM *
Search(key, t)
KEY	key;
BTREE	t;{
	int	i;

	while (t != NULL) {
		for (i = 0; i < t -> t_active && KeyCmp(t -> t_dat [i] . key, key) < 0; ++i)
			;		/* NULL BODY */

		if (i < t -> t_active && KeyCmp(key, t -> t_dat [i] . key) == 0) {
			/* FOUND IT */
			return &t -> t_dat [i];
		}
		t = t -> t_ptr [i];
	}
	return NULL;
}
